🎯 What This Course Qualifies You To Do

During this programme, you will learn to safely conduct:

✔ No-decompression CCR dives
✔ Using air diluent
✔ To a maximum depth of 30 metres / 100 feet
✔ Using your trained unit configuration

Upon certification, you may dive independently within training limits and environmental conditions similar to those experienced during the course.

📋 Entry Requirements

To enrol, you must:

✔ Be at least 18 years old
✔ Have 20 logged open water dives
✔ Hold Nitrox certification (or equivalent recognised level)


🧠 What You Will Learn

This is an in-depth technical programme covering both theory and real-world application.

CCR Theory & Systems

✔ History and evolution of rebreathers
✔ Open vs closed vs semi-closed systems
✔ Gas physiology and oxygen management
✔ Electronics and control systems
✔ Dive tables and CCR dive computers

Equipment Mastery

✔ Unit assembly and breakdown
✔ Proper scrubber packing (manufacturer standard)
✔ Sensor monitoring and set-point management
✔ Diluent and oxygen analysis
✔ Maintenance and post-dive care

Dive Planning & Operations

✔ Pre-dive planning and structured checklists
✔ Emergency procedures and failure management
✔ Loop volume and buoyancy control
✔ Leak and bubble checks
✔ Surface marker deployment
✔ CNS exposure management

🎓 Certification Requirements

To graduate, you must:

✔ Score at least 80% on the written examination
✔ Complete all open water skills competently
✔ Demonstrate sound dive planning judgement
✔ Finish the course within 6 weeks
✔ Maintain proficiency (refresher required after 6 months inactivity)
